This contract is for the procurement of a single receptacle connector, identified by part number D38999/24WE2SC and NSN 5935-01-626-2237. The item is classified as a critical application item and must meet specific technical and quality requirements outlined in MIL-DTL-38999/24J and MIL-DTL-38999N. As a qualified product, the assembly and its electrical contacts must adhere to the Qualified Products List (QPL) standards for Federal Stock Class 5935. Strict manufacturing restrictions are in place, specifically prohibiting the acceptance of material manufactured by Amphenol CAGE, Matrix CAGE, or Pyle National CAGE with lot date codes between July 2006 and June 2016. Additionally, the intentional addition of mercury or mercury-containing compounds to any hardware is prohibited, with limited exceptions for specific functional uses. The delivery requirements specify a 20-day lead time with the item being shipped FOB Origin to the Mid Atlantic Reg Maint Center in Norfolk, Virginia. Packaging must comply with MIL-STD-2073-1E and DLA packaging requirements, while marking must follow MIL-STD-129. The government reserves the right to request traceability documents to verify manufacturing dates and sources. Shipping must be conducted via the fastest traceable means, and the use of parcel post is strictly forbidden. All technical and quality requirements are governed by the DLA Master List, with specific revisions controlling the acquisition based on the solicitation or award date.
